Hmm, you might be surprised at how she does, Donna. But it's good that your husband will take her home early. Is he willing to come even sooner to get her if she really can't handle it? How about having her in a stroller - like I do with Grace? If I didn't have Grace in a stroller at functions, she'd completely lose it - it's FAR too many humans for her, but her stroller is her safe zone and helps keep her (somewhat) less stressed.
Let me know how she does with the biofeedback. Grace has had that done in conjunction with flower essences. It made a difference for her to some extent, but at nearly $100 a session (for the biofeedback and her essences), it got crazy expensive. Plus we had to stop the sessions to have her LP surgery and after the cost of that, it just wasn't in our budget.
